Kirit Patel was a stalwart of the UK Poker scene, and sadly passed away this morning after a short illness
He did not post on blonde, but was featured in a number of live updates over the years, which is where i got to know him
Click to see full-size image.
Kirit was extremely popular, not only in London and the South East where he began in poker and played regularly but with everyone who met him around the UK circuit
Unfailingly polite, tremendous company and a very good player.
The outpouring of emotion with his passing from his many friends is testament to this
R.I.P sir
